10.4.1 Capture/Compare Block—Capture Mode

The capture mode is selected if the mode bit CAPx, located in control word
CCTLx, is set. The capture mode is used to fix time events. It can be used for
speed computations or time measurements. The timer value is copied into the
capture register (CCRx) with the selected edge (positive, negative, or both) of
the input signal. Captures may also be initiated by software as described in
section 10.4.1.1.

If a capture is performed:

-

The interrupt flag CCIFGx, located in control word CCTLx, is set.

-

An interrupt is requested if both interrupt enable bits CCIEx and GIE are
set.

The input signal to the capture/compare block is selected using control bits
CCISx1 and CCISx0, as shown in Figure 10–18. The input signal can be read
at any time by the software by reading bit CCIx. The input signal may also be
latched with compare signal EQUx (see SCCIx bit below) when in compare
mode. This feature was designed specifically to support implementing serial
communications with Timer_A. See section 10.7 for more details on using
Timer_A as a UART.

The capture signal can also be synchronized with the timer clock to avoid race
conditions between the timer data and the capture signal. This is illustrated in
Figure 10–19. The bit SCSx in capture/compare control register CCTLx
selects the capture signal synchronization.
